The slope of the stopping potential \(V_0\) versus frequency \(\nu\) of the incident radiation plot is (Where symbols have their usual meaning)
- A \(e / h\)
- B \(h / c\)
- C \(h / e\)
- D \(c / h\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(C) \(h / e\)
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
\(h\nu = \phi + eV_0\) \(eV_0 = h\nu - \phi\) \(V_0 = \frac{h}{e}\nu - \frac{\phi}{e}\) Slope \( = \frac{h}{e}\)
